Rise of Zoonotic Diseases: Rabies Reflecting Broader Trends
The recent detection of rabies in mangostas in the Dominican Republic’s Santiago province highlights a growing concern for zoonotic diseases—illnesses transmittable between animals and humans. This incident underscores the importance of vigilant epidemiological monitoring and proactive public health measures in preventing widespread disease outbreaks.
Rabies, although preventable, remains a significant public health threat worldwide. The eradication efforts in domestic animals have been a success in some regions, yet the presence of wild animals still poses a considerable challenge. Data shows that in 2022 alone, over 59,000 human deaths from rabies were reported globally, with Asia and Africa being the hardest hit regions.
Monitoring and Prevention Strategies: Spotlight on Public Health
According to the World Health Organization (WHO), structured immunization programs for both humans and animals are key in combatting rabies. The Ministry of Health in the Dominican Republic swiftly implemented established protocols, ensuring affected individuals received post-exposure vaccination.
A comprehensive case study from rural parts of Thailand showcases how community education, alongside vaccination campaigns, drastically reduced rabies cases. Similarly, Singapore eradicated rabies from dogs entirely by 2000 through stringent monitoring and mass dog vaccinations, illustrating the effectiveness of such strategies.
Community Involvement and Vaccination Efforts: A Two-Pronged Approach
Encouraging community participation in rabies prevention not only enhances awareness but also ensures the sustainable implementation of vaccination programs. In regions such as Mexico, government partnerships with local communities have resulted in the near-elimination of human rabies cases by embedding vaccination into routine health services.
Rabies education as a proactive measure has proven its worth. Educating communities about avoiding wildlife contact and recognizing symptoms of animal aggression can significantly minimize exposure risks.

The Role of Technology and Innovations
Emerging technologies like GIS mapping and mobile health apps are revolutionizing how health authorities track and predict potential rabies outbreaks. For instance, the use of drones to deliver vaccines to remote areas in Africa exemplifies how digital innovations can overcome logistical challenges in public health efforts.
Furthermore, advancements in rabies vaccines—such as the development of intradermal administration methods—facilitate quicker immunity development with fewer resources, enhancing the reach and efficiency of vaccination campaigns globally.
FAQs: Rabies and Zoonotic Disease Management
What should someone do immediately after being bitten by an animal?
Wash the wound thoroughly with soap and water for at least 15 minutes, apply an antiseptic, and seek immediate medical attention for potential vaccination.
Can people get rabies from wild animals?
Yes, wild animals like bats, raccoons, and dogs can transmit rabies to humans if they are infected. It’s crucial to avoid contact with wildlife and report any aggressive animal behaviors to local authorities.
Are rabies vaccines widely accessible?
Many countries offer free or subsidized rabies vaccines, particularly post-exposure. Additionally, routine vaccination of pets is encouraged to prevent transmission to humans.
